life-record

洞察人心

观察别人,可以提升个人的各种能力,例如,看别人如何说话来学习别人的沟通技巧,观察别人如何做事情来学习别人的做事技巧。

不要低估任何人

言语、行为、

时刻总结。

一篇报纸的故事

编程小知识

编程随笔记,想到哪记到哪。

命名法

  • 驼峰命名法:Camel-Case,小驼峰,即第一个单词首字母小写,之后的每个单词首字母大写。
  • 帕斯卡命名法:Pascal,又被称作大驼峰,即每个单词首字母大写。
  • 下划线命名法:即每个单词之间用下划线隔开,单词可以全部小写,也可全部大写。
  • 匈牙利命名法:即命名时需要 属性+类型+对象描述,要求每个

JavaScript 中的判断

  • Falsy(类假):
    • undefined
    • null
    • 0
    • false
    • ‘’
    • NaN
  • Truthy(类真): 除了类假值以外都是类真值

HTML 属性顺序

  • class
  • id, name
  • data-*
  • src, for, type, href, value
  • title, alt
  • role, aria-*

HTML编码规范

HTML Web 打印时进行强制分页

1
2
<!--加入此标签进行分页-->
<div style="page-break-after: always;"></div>

关闭当前页面

1
2
3
window.opener=null;
window.open('','_self');
window.close();

int 类型 3/6 结果

结果为0:因为 int 直接抹除小数,不进行四舍五入。

is 和 as

is:检查对象是否与给定类型兼容;
as:运算符类似于强制转换操作,用于检查在兼容的引用类型之间执行某些类型的转换,如果转换是不可能的,sa返回null而不引发异常。

英语

vt. 指的是及物动词,后面可以直接带宾语的动词。
vi. 指的是不及物动词,后面不能带宾语。
v. 指的是动词。
n. 指名词。
adj. 是指形容词。
adv. 指副词。

React.js

一、什么是 React?

React 起源于 Facebook 的内部项目,用来架设 Instagram 的网站,并于 2013 年 5 月开源。

React 拥有 声明式、组件化,一次学习随处编写等特点。

React 应用的核心是组件,组件实际上是一段用户界面的代码, 我们将创建一组独立、可重用的组件来组合成复杂的用户界面,每个 react 程序至少有一个组件也就是 root 根组件,这个组件代表了整个程序,并且包含了很多的子组件。

冬至(一)

什么是冬至?

冬至 是一个基于 .NET Core 平台的开源项目,其目标是构建一个简单易用的模块化的高性能分布式系统。

项目架构采用全新技术栈,遵循领域驱动设计(Domain-Driven Design,DDD)规范并结合命令查询职责分离(CQRS)架构实现事件驱动(Event-Driven Architecture,EDA)、事件溯源(Event Sourcing,ES)等特性。

语录(一)

当我孤独时,看谁都满是羡慕,羡慕他人丰富多彩的生活,也羡慕他们不必独自承担这份孤独。

文章收藏

在这里收藏着一些我觉得值得收藏的文章。

Node.js 学习笔记

一、什么是 Node.js?

官方说法: Node.js®是基于Chrome的V8 JavaScript引擎构建的JavaScript运行时。

Node.js® is a JavaScript runtime built on Chrome’s V8 JavaScript engine.

可以理解为,Node.js 是使用JavaScript语言进行开发的一种小型服务器,拥有Java、.NET、PHP 等处理后端的能力。

高质量图片网站推荐

我们在网站开发中,常常需要去网上找一些图片素材,而好的图片并不是很好找,大部分都会有水印而且都是收费的,所以我将我所收集来的免费的高质量的图片网站分享给大家。

Your browser is out-of-date!

Update your browser to view this website correctly. Update my browser now

×